Based upon what we've been told before by the various people involved in this production, this is a creature that's a baby but been at the bottom of the ocean for thousands of years. Now we find out that kaitei no mitsu is found in the parasites' blood, possibly from feeding on MGP (aka Clover, ATT, Cloverfield, LSA). It could however be just something the parasites themselves produce, or is incidental to their environs and/or MGP's environs. From the manga we have the implication that wherever MGP is, the parasites are. We also have the implication that there is more than one such monster, either in fact or at least in possibility. The military info in the Special Investigation Mode suggests that Tagruato was prospecting for kaitei no mitsu in more than one place, especially considering that the substance seems to have been in production before Chuai was completed. On the whole, I don't mean to suggest that either the parasites (SEATs, HSPs) or MGP create kaitei no mitsu, but if there is a tight relationship between them then there's a likelyhood that at least the potential for more MGPs to be waiting at other station locations, waiting to be stirred from their thousands of years of dormancy or development to emerge as babies ready to tear the hell out of whatever they encounter.

I hope kaitei no mitsu is more a substance both are exposed to, like the frozen methane some deep ocean worms have been found to feed on.
